Expert Opinions on Reversing Gray Hair
Dr. Luo Guangpu, head of the integrated dermatology department at Guangdong Provincial Skin Disease Hospital, states that **in traditional Chinese and Western medicine, there are currently no treatments that can instantly transform gray hair back to its natural color**. However, he emphasizes that it is not entirely impossible to restore black hair over time with adequate care and treatment.
The Reality of Gray Hair Treatment
Many young individuals, upon discovering gray hair, often feel distressed and wish for an instant solution. While there are numerous purported remedies circulating online, Dr. Luo advises caution against believing in quick-fix solutions or products that promise rapid results.

Traditional Chinese Medicine (TCM) Solutions
For those interested in TCM, adding herbs like Angelica sinensis, Polygonum multiflorum, and others to soups may aid in maintaining hair health and potentially delay further graying. However, caution is advised with herbs like Polygonum multiflorum, as they can adversely affect liver function if misused. Always consult a qualified practitioner before starting any herbal regimen.
Scalp Massage Techniques
Regular scalp massages can significantly improve blood circulation to the hair follicles, promoting healthier hair growth. It is recommended to massage the scalp gently from the forehead, along the temples, and then back to the crown of the head. The pressure should be gentle enough to cause a slight warmth on the scalp.
